The deep engine.
ORBIT is the flagship: a full binaural spatial engine. Place a sound anywhere around you, set it orbiting, or fly it past with real Doppler. Headphones or speakers — mono-safe with IN PHASE.
Bends the orbit eccentric: the source flies close then far, pitch rising and falling. A real fly-by.
Free, tempo-synced (1/4–1 bar), or Fixed placement. The orbit follows your track.
Erratic, alien motion — darting speed and azimuth wobble.
Ear-shadow width plus decorrelated early reflections that push the sound outside your head.
Headphones or speakers (crosstalk-cancelled). IN PHASE guarantees mono.
Real binaural, measured.
ORBIT is the conservative, pure binaural core — no tricks, just acoustics.
A variable-position HRIR spatializer: two bracketing voices crossfade with fractional-delay ITD, so the source moves without clicks.
Under a meter, Duda–Martens proximity: bass bloom and asymmetric ear-shadow. The source gets intimate.
Pitch emerges from propagation delay — no pitch-shifter, no reported latency.
Early reflections (Room) lower interaural coherence, so sound leaves your head.
Crosstalk cancellation for speakers, with no added latency in the crosstalk stage; IN PHASE drops it for mono.
A stereo-linked sample-peak limiter holds the internal peak at −1.4 dBFS; OUTPUT and the filters sit after it (measured true-peak −1.2 dBFS with pink noise, up to −0.05 dBFS with full-scale broadband material).
